AI-Powered Predictive Maintenance: The Key to Resilient Energy & Utilities Operations

Transforming Energy Operations with AI Maintenance

What Is Happening: The energy and utilities sector is increasingly adopting AI-driven predictive maintenance to enhance operational efficiency and address aging infrastructure. This approach helps organizations anticipate equipment failures, reducing costly downtimes and improving service reliability.
Why It Matters: Failing to implement predictive maintenance can lead to downtime costs of up to $260,000 per hour. By leveraging AI, companies can cut maintenance costs by up to 30% and extend the lifespan of critical assets, ultimately improving their financial performance and sustainability efforts.

Unlocking Efficiency with Haystack: The FOSS Framework for RAG and Search Pipelines

Haystack: A Game-Changer for Search Efficiency

What Is Happening: Haystack, an open-source framework, is revolutionizing how organizations build retrieval-augmented generation (RAG) and search pipelines. Its flexible architecture allows businesses to customize search capabilities without extensive overhead or disruption.
Why It Matters: By improving search efficiency, Haystack enables faster decision-making and increased productivity. Its ability to integrate with existing infrastructure minimizes time-to-value, allowing operations leaders to leverage current data assets more effectively.

Analysis of macOS Kernel Memory Corruption Exploit

Critical macOS Exploit Exposes Security Risks

What Is Happening: A new exploit targeting a macOS kernel memory corruption vulnerability was discovered, posing significant security threats to Apple’s M5 chip systems. This vulnerability allows attackers to execute arbitrary code, potentially compromising entire systems.
Why It Matters: Organizations must prioritize monitoring and patching kernel vulnerabilities to protect against potential exploits. Implementing robust patch management strategies is crucial for maintaining system integrity and security.
